What is a basic Xray machine operator?

A Basic Xray Machine Operator is a healthcare professional trained to perform basic diagnostic X-ray imaging procedures under the supervision of a licensed radiologic technologist or physician. They are responsible for operating X-ray equipment, positioning patients, and ensuring that high-quality images are produced for diagnostic purposes. Basic Xray Machine Operators typically work in clinics, urgent care centers, or physician offices. Their scope of practice is generally limited to basic radiographic procedures, and they must follow safety protocols to protect patients and themselves from unnecessary radiation exposure.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a basic Xray machine operator,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Basic X-ray Machine Operator, you need knowledge of radiologic safety, anatomy, and imaging procedures, typically obtained through a certificate program and relevant state licensure. Familiarity with digital radiography equipment, Picture Archiving and Communication Systems (PACS), and radiation safety protocols is essential. Strong attention to detail, communication skills, and the ability to reassure and instruct patients are crucial soft skills. These competencies ensure accurate imaging, patient safety, and effective collaboration within healthcare teams.

What are some common challenges faced by basic Xray machine operators, and how can they be managed?

Basic Xray Machine Operators often face challenges such as keeping up with a fast-paced workflow, ensuring patient comfort during procedures, and maintaining strict adherence to safety protocols. Managing these challenges typically involves effective communication with both patients and healthcare team members, staying organized to handle multiple tasks efficiently, and continually updating knowledge on radiation safety guidelines. Support from supervisors and ongoing training can also help operators adapt to evolving technologies and protocols in the field.

What is the difference between Basic Xray Machine Operator vs Xray Technician?

AspectBasic Xray Machine OperatorXray Technician
CertificationsBasic certification or on-the-job trainingCertified Radiologic Technologist (CRT) or ARRT certification
Work EnvironmentHospitals, clinics, imaging centersHospitals, outpatient facilities, diagnostic labs
Job ResponsibilitiesOperate X-ray machines, capture images, follow safety protocolsPerform diagnostic imaging, patient positioning, image analysis

The main difference is that Basic Xray Machine Operators typically require minimal certification and focus on operating X-ray equipment, while Xray Technicians have specialized training and certification, allowing them to perform more complex imaging procedures and patient care tasks.

Hubbell Incorporated was founded in 1888 and has grown into an international manufacturer of quality electrical, lighting and power solutions with more than 75 brands used and recognized around the world. Our founder, Harvey Hubbell, developed tooling and equipment to serve the growing demand for new assembly and manufacturing machinery during the industrial revolution. An early, and one of many patents awarded, came for the creation of the first practical method to control electricity through the pull chain socket that remains unchanged today.
